Default 400 Pontiac & 350 trans in '71 Chevelle

Hello everyone. I am thinking of doing this swap and have some questions. After reading a few threads on this forum and a couple elsewhere, I'm still unclear on some details of this swap.

Here is what I know I need so far.

frame mounts from a GTO/LeMans/Tempest
accessory brackets and pulleys
extend the fuel line that runs to the fuel pump
move the transmission cross member back for the Pontiac trans
run a new cable for the starter from the battery
